Does the State of PA Call for Barber Certification?

If you are hoping to earn your barber license, or perhaps go for a license within a unique area of barbering, we have found how to pull off executing it. To become licensed within Pennsylvania, you are required to complete your current formal education and learning first.

And then, ensure that you enroll in the mandatory 1,250 hours for the Pennsylvania State Board of Cosmetology. In this essential time you’re going to get simulated training like you will perform on the job.

The very next step will be to successfully pass your state’s certification exam. Remember to try to find apprenticeship programs, they can allow you to get more hours with respect to training and gives you the chance to get leads for potential job opportunities.

Additionally it is important to remember, after getting certified, you will need to re-new your certification. See your state board for renewal requirements.

What Things to Consider When Deciding on Cosmetology Training in Mount Hope PA

So, have you gotten to the spot where you need to decide which barbering courses are best for you? The first thing in beginning a position as a barber is to decide which of the outstanding beautician classes will be right for you. One of the primary details you will want to determine is whether the class is endorsed by the Pennsylvania State Board. Generally, if the course is endorsed by these associations, you ought to also pay attention to several other variables such as:

  • Does the school have a job placement department
  • Quantity of trainees completing the certification test
  • Exactly what the specifications to sign up for the class?
